我有一个为用户保存大量记录的门户网站。我试图通过从文本文件中读取和添加、删除、编辑等方法来自动化对此的更改。
示例:页面加载它显示的结果集为50,但总共有115条记录,我可以单击箭头来显示下一组。在这种情况下,我是说我有一个特定的记录,我已经知道需要我搜索多少页,但在现实世界中,这些数字可能是任何东西。
如何搜索所有记录以确定我正在寻找的记录是否存在?我认为有一个既定的方法来做到这一点,而我只是没有使用正确的术语。FTR,我不需要刮页,因为我需要单击与表中特定行相关联的控件。标识符基本上类似于
If the RowName == {{var}} then click on the edit b
我在可编辑的桌子上显示某些记录。用户在编辑记录时试图重新加载表时会弹出,警告记录未保存的数据。
function cancelProcess()
{
if(noEditedRecords !=0)//number of edited records in the table
{
var processConfirmation = confirm("You've Edited "+ noEditedRecords +" Records. Are You sure to undo the Changes made?");
我对Elasticsearch的滚动功能感到有点困惑。在elasticsearch中,每当用户在结果集中滚动时,是否可以每次调用search?从文件
"search_type" => "scan", // use search_type=scan
"scroll" => "30s", // how long between scroll requests. should be small!
"size" => 50, // how many re
在我最近的一个基于PHP (CodeIgniter)的项目中,一个MySQL表包含了将近30.000条记录(而且还会增加更多)。如果我将这些记录显示为列表,性能就会降低(MySQL会在短时间内检索所有这些记录,但是运行30.000次PHP循环是不可行的)。因此,我的计划是一次加载100个记录,并创建一个分页,以便用户可以选择一个页面号来加载指定数量的记录。
我可以使用以下查询轻松加载前100条记录:
SELECT * FROM <table_name> ORDER BY id ASC LIMIT 100
但问题是:当我选择page=2, page=3, ...., page=n时。
当使用esm模块设置webpack 5/类型记录时,我得到错误:Property 'webpackHot' does not exist on type 'ImportMeta'。然而,据我所见,它似乎实际上是正确的工作和热重新加载,它只是失败的TS类型检查,似乎是一个错误。
在package.json中,我有"type": "module",在webpack配置中,我启用了正常的hot: true。在我的dev.ts中:
...
if (import.meta.webpackHot) {
import.meta.webpac
加载剑道网格非常慢。
我有一个有500-1000条记录和40个不同列的网格。网格加载速度很慢。加载网格需要几秒钟(10-15)。假设数据源是可观察的,并且是这样指定的。
kendoDataSource = new kendo.data.Datasource({
data: observableArray
})
更新记录并在UI上显示它们的最佳方式是什么?我应该使用吗?
observableArray.push.apply(observableArray, newData)
or
grid.kendoDataSource.data(observableArray)
or
define a
我有一个SQL Server表,它大约有200万行。假设这个表名为Students。如果我从查询数据库:
SELECT *
FROM Students
同时,显示当前加载的数据,同时加载其馀的数据。我的意思是,例如,1秒后我看到1000条线,2秒后我看到3000条线等等.
但是,如果我在应用程序中使用EF并查询数据库中的数据:
var data = _context.Students.ToList();
在访问data对象之前,我必须等待加载表中的所有行,我知道理论上我可以使用分页,只检索部分记录(例如,从1-100)。
但是,ASP.NET核心应用程序中是否有允许我在页面上显示表并动态加载
我正在尝试在我的应用程序中放置一个有1000,000条记录的ScrollView,这个scrollView会在应用程序启动时加载,所以该应用程序要到100万条记录运行时才能运行,这需要很长时间,我想知道在加载记录时是否有方法显示应用程序和scrollView (在加载记录时显示scrollView,同时添加记录),下面的代码如下:
- (void)viewDidLoad
{
[super viewDidLoad];
// Do any additional setup after loading the view, typically from a nib.
在Access 2010中创建表单。我正在尝试创建一个移动到下一条记录(或第一条记录,如果它在末尾)的按钮,但因为我想说明在此期间发生的其他用户对数据集的更新,所以我在转到下一条记录之前重新查询表单。
我使用的是以下代码,改编自
Private Sub NextRec_Click()
Dim currentID As Long
currentID = Me.id.Value
'Here is where the requery brings the form back to the first record
Me.Requery
With Me.RecordsetClone
我有一个包含3M记录的简单表和一个整数字段的简单唯一索引。选择时
SELECT * FROM ThisTable ORDER BY ThatField LIMIT 10
它运行得非常快,就像预期的那样。但是,当我插入或删除一条记录,或重新启动MySQL时,相同的查询大约需要10-20秒,有时更长。
我猜想它正在将索引加载到内存中--这很好,但是为什么客户机应该等待呢?这是否可以被修复,以便查询总是快速返回?
非常感谢你的帮助,安德鲁